Bhaisamuda Population - Raipur, Chhattisgarh

Bhaisamuda is a small village located in Bindranavagarh(Gariyaband) Tehsil of Raipur district, Chhattisgarh with total 15 families residing. The Bhaisamuda village has population of 60 of which 31 are males while 29 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Bhaisamuda village population of children with age 0-6 is 18 which makes up 30.00 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Bhaisamuda village is 935 which is lower than Chhattisgarh state average of 991. Child Sex Ratio for the Bhaisamuda as per census is 800, lower than Chhattisgarh average of 969.

Bhaisamuda village has lower literacy rate compared to Chhattisgarh. In 2011, literacy rate of Bhaisamuda village was 52.38 % compared to 70.28 % of Chhattisgarh. In Bhaisamuda Male literacy stands at 71.43 % while female literacy rate was 33.33 %.
